在这个人工智能飞速发展的时代,ChatGPT作为一款革命性的对话式AI,已经成为了众多企业和开发者的宠儿。如何高效地培训ChatGPT,使其在对话中更加智能、自然,成为了许多人关注的焦点。本文将为您揭秘ChatGPT的培训之道,助您轻松驾驭这款强大的AI工具。
一、ChatGPT培训攻略:开启智能对话新时代
一、了解ChatGPT的基本原理
1. ChatGPT是什么?
ChatGPT是由OpenAI开发的一款基于GPT-3.5的预训练语言模型,能够进行自然语言理解和生成。它通过大量的文本数据进行训练,从而学会理解和生成人类语言。
2. ChatGPT的工作原理
ChatGPT的核心是神经网络,它通过多层神经网络对输入的文本进行编码和解码,从而实现对话。在训练过程中,ChatGPT会不断优化自己的模型,以更好地理解和生成人类语言。
3. ChatGPT的优势
与传统的对话系统相比,ChatGPT具有更强的自然语言理解和生成能力,能够更好地模拟人类的对话方式,为用户提供更加流畅、自然的交流体验。
二、收集高质量的训练数据
1. 数据来源
为了训练出高质量的ChatGPT模型,我们需要收集大量的高质量对话数据。这些数据可以来源于互联网、社交媒体、论坛等。
2. 数据清洗
在收集到数据后,我们需要对数据进行清洗,去除无效、重复、低质量的数据,确保训练数据的质量。
3. 数据标注
对于清洗后的数据,我们需要进行标注,为每个对话分配相应的标签,以便模型在训练过程中学习。
三、优化训练过程
1. 选择合适的训练模型
根据实际需求,选择合适的训练模型,如GPT-3.5、BERT等。
2. 调整超参数
在训练过程中,需要不断调整超参数,如学习率、批大小等,以优化模型性能。
3. 使用正则化技术
为了防止过拟合,我们可以使用正则化技术,如Dropout、L2正则化等。
四、评估和优化模型
1. 评估指标
在训练完成后,我们需要对模型进行评估,常用的评估指标有BLEU、ROUGE等。
2. 优化策略
根据评估结果,我们可以调整训练参数、优化模型结构,以提高模型性能。
3. 持续迭代
AI技术不断发展,我们需要持续关注最新的研究成果,对ChatGPT进行迭代优化。
五、应用场景拓展
1. 客户服务
ChatGPT可以应用于客户服务领域,为用户提供24小时在线客服,提高客户满意度。
2. 教育领域
ChatGPT可以应用于教育领域,为学生提供个性化辅导,提高学习效果。
3. 娱乐互动
ChatGPT可以应用于娱乐互动领域,为用户提供智能聊天机器人,丰富用户娱乐生活。
ChatGPT的培训是一个复杂的过程,需要我们从多个方面进行优化。通过了解ChatGPT的基本原理、收集高质量训练数据、优化训练过程、评估和优化模型,我们可以逐步提升ChatGPT的性能。相信在不久的将来,ChatGPT将在更多领域发挥重要作用,为我们的生活带来更多便利。